Web1 – We add the binary number to another like it. The second number need to be moved one digit to the right. See the image. 2 – We do a binary addition digit by digit, and we discard the carry. 3 – We remove the last digit on the right side of the result on step 2 (we remove the zero which is in red color). The resulting code is the GRAY code. WebApr 9, 2024 · A truth table is a mathematical table used to carry out logical operations in Maths. It includes boolean algebra or boolean functions.
